    Wanted: Cypress Mulch

    Does anyone know what local stores sell large amounts of cypress mulch in the NYC area? the home depots around my house dont have it. thanks jimmy

    Re: Wanted: Cypress Mulch

    upstate NY you can get it at Country Max stores. you can also look for a product called Forest Floor, usually sold in pet stores in 8 quart bags. Its 100% Cypress but will cost you about 3 times what you pay for 3 cubic feet bags of mulch at a Garden center.
